Default speed camera software

hi ive recently purchased a medion md 95000 with gps satellite navigation ,but dose anyone know if there is any speed camera location software availiable, i believe the pc is a rebaged mitac mio ??

Download Checkpoint from http://checkpoint.oabsoftware.nl register (it's free) and sync the speed camera checkpoints,

Point to watch, don't get carried away with adding POI's as if too many are installed TomTom becomes unstable.

Be aware that Checkpoint will only function with TomTom installed. I think the Medion packs contain a different satnav software package.
